For those who haven’t hear, there is a new email service which offers more than gmail, 30gigs to be exact (they intend to offer more in the future).
Why the hell would you want so much space for email!?
Many don’t (I don’t), but 30gigs.com promises to expand their service to a storage server, and 30gigs of free space sounds good to me.

At the moment, the service is a little slow but it is improving and I’d definately signup up while the gettings good and follow their progress. Their email service isn’t revolutionary (yet), offering pretty much what their competitors are. In due time, however, they hope to put a crimp in the big dogs such as Yahoo and MSN.
